How-to Tutorial
Step 1 Canva then Imag-r and Design Space
The first thing I did was to use Dreamscape on Canva and create a woman in a field next to some tulips. I sharpened up the image on there before saving. I then uploaded to Imag-R, set the dimensions to 100x100 mm and put the DPI to 234. The next stage is to press the one touch button. I then selected Wood and Baning algorithm. I must admit that I'm getting some really nice results with Baning and will continue to explore with it.
After saving on PC I then sent it to my Android. I set up the Laserpecker2, set the power at 93, depth 75 and 1 pass. I wonder if I did a second pass on top whether it'd accentuate the image a bit more and certainly worth experimenting with and I encourage you to do so. I also like the fact that plywood is very cheap and a good material to try upon before perhaps trying on slate. I also quite often flip the coaster to have a double sided one. I didn't use any treatment and just burned onto the wood.
